Maison interface Web tutoriel CSS Apprenez les sélecteurs CSS courants

Apprenez les sélecteurs CSS courants

Jan 13, 2024 am 08:17 AM
css 常用

<p>Apprenez les sélecteurs CSS courants

<p>Pour comprendre les sélecteurs CSS couramment utilisés, des exemples de code spécifiques sont nécessaires

<p>Les sélecteurs CSS sont un moyen de sélectionner des éléments HTML. Ils nous permettent de sélectionner des styles en faisant correspondre des attributs spécifiques, des noms de balises ou d'autres conditions des éléments. Une compréhension approfondie des sélecteurs CSS couramment utilisés est très importante pour rédiger des feuilles de style CSS efficaces et gérer la structure des pages Web. Vous trouverez ci-dessous quelques sélecteurs CSS couramment utilisés et leurs exemples de code spécifiques.

  1. Sélecteur d'éléments :
<p>Le sélecteur d'éléments est le sélecteur le plus basique, sélectionnant les éléments par nom de balise.

<p>Exemple de code :

p {
  color: red;
}
Copier après la connexion
<p>Le code ci-dessus définira la couleur du texte de tous les éléments <p> sur rouge. <p> 元素的文本颜色设置为红色。

  1. 类选择器(Class Selector):
<p>类选择器通过元素的class属性来选择元素。

<p>代码示例:

.header {
  font-size: 20px;
}
Copier après la connexion
<p>以上代码将把所有class为 "header" 的元素的字体大小设置为 20 像素。

  1. ID选择器(ID Selector):
<p>ID选择器通过元素的id属性来选择元素。

<p>代码示例:

#container {
  width: 500px;
}
Copier après la connexion
<p>以上代码将把id为 "container" 的元素的宽度设置为 500 像素。

  1. 后代选择器(Descendant Selector):
<p>后代选择器通过元素的层级关系来选择元素。

<p>代码示例:

.container p {
  color: blue;
}
Copier après la connexion
<p>以上代码将把所有在class为 "container" 的元素内部的 <p> 元素的文本颜色设置为蓝色。

  1. 子元素选择器(Child Selector):
<p>子元素选择器通过元素的直接子元素关系来选择元素。

<p>代码示例:

.container > p {
  font-weight: bold;
}
Copier après la connexion
<p>以上代码将把所有直接位于class为 "container" 的元素内部的 <p> 元素的字体加粗。

  1. 相邻兄弟选择器(Adjacent Sibling Selector):
<p>相邻兄弟选择器通过元素的相邻兄弟关系来选择元素。

<p>代码示例:

h1 + p {
  margin-top: 10px;
}
Copier après la connexion
<p>以上代码将把紧接在 <h1> 元素后面的 <p> 元素的上外边距设置为 10 像素。

  1. 伪类选择器(Pseudo-class Selector):
<p>伪类选择器通过元素的特定状态来选择元素,例如鼠标悬停、指定位置等。

<p>代码示例:

a:hover {
  color: purple;
}
Copier après la connexion
<p>以上代码将把鼠标悬停在链接上时的文本颜色设置为紫色。

  1. 伪元素选择器(Pseudo-element Selector):
<p>伪元素选择器用于选择元素的特定部分,例如元素的第一个字母、最后一个子元素等。

<p>代码示例:

p::first-letter {
  font-size: 24px;
}
Copier après la connexion
<p>以上代码将把每个 <p>

    Sélecteur de classe : <p>

    🎜Le sélecteur de classe sélectionne les éléments via leur attribut de classe. 🎜🎜Exemple de code : 🎜rrreee🎜Le code ci-dessus définira la taille de la police de tous les éléments avec la classe "en-tête" à 20 pixels. 🎜
      🎜Sélecteur d'ID : 🎜🎜🎜Le sélecteur d'ID sélectionne les éléments via leur attribut id. 🎜🎜Exemple de code : 🎜rrreee🎜Le code ci-dessus définira la largeur de l'élément avec l'identifiant "conteneur" à 500 pixels. 🎜
        🎜Sélecteur descendant : 🎜🎜🎜Le sélecteur descendant sélectionne les éléments via leur relation hiérarchique. 🎜🎜Exemple de code : 🎜rrreee🎜Le code ci-dessus définira la couleur du texte de tous les éléments <p>

        à l'intérieur des éléments de classe "conteneur" sur bleu. 🎜
          🎜Sélecteur enfant : 🎜🎜🎜Le sélecteur enfant sélectionne les éléments via leur relation directe avec les éléments enfants. 🎜🎜Exemple de code : 🎜rrreee🎜Le code ci-dessus rendra la police en gras de tous les éléments <p>

          directement situés à l'intérieur des éléments de classe "conteneur". 🎜
            🎜Sélecteur de frères et sœurs adjacents : 🎜🎜🎜Le sélecteur de frères et sœurs adjacents sélectionne les éléments via leur relation fraternelle adjacente. 🎜🎜Exemple de code : 🎜rrreee🎜Le code ci-dessus définira la marge supérieure de l'élément <p>

            qui suit immédiatement l'élément <h1> à 10 pixels. 🎜
              🎜Sélecteur de pseudo-classe : 🎜🎜🎜Le sélecteur de pseudo-classe sélectionne les éléments en fonction de l'état spécifique de l'élément, tel que le survol de la souris, la position spécifiée, etc. 🎜🎜Exemple de code : 🎜rrreee🎜Le code ci-dessus définira la couleur du texte lorsque vous survolerez le lien en violet. 🎜
                🎜Sélecteur de pseudo-élément : 🎜🎜🎜Le sélecteur de pseudo-élément est utilisé pour sélectionner une partie spécifique de l'élément, comme la première lettre de l'élément, le dernier élément enfant, etc. 🎜🎜Exemple de code : 🎜rrreee🎜Le code ci-dessus définira la taille de la police de la première lettre de chaque élément <p>

                à 24 pixels. 🎜🎜Ci-dessus sont quelques sélecteurs CSS couramment utilisés et leurs exemples de code. En comprenant et en utilisant de manière flexible ces sélecteurs, nous pouvons contrôler plus facilement le style et la structure des éléments de la page Web. J'espère que cet article vous sera utile ! 🎜

Ce qui précède est le contenu détaillé de. pour plus d'informations, suivez d'autres articles connexes sur le site Web de PHP en chinois!

Déclaration de ce site Web
Le contenu de cet article est volontairement contribué par les internautes et les droits d'auteur appartiennent à l'auteur original. Ce site n'assume aucune responsabilité légale correspondante. Si vous trouvez un contenu suspecté de plagiat ou de contrefaçon, veuillez contacter admin@php.cn

Outils d'IA chauds

Undresser.AI Undress

Undresser.AI Undress

Application basée sur l'IA pour créer des photos de nu réalistes

AI Clothes Remover

AI Clothes Remover

Outil d'IA en ligne pour supprimer les vêtements des photos.

Undress AI Tool

Undress AI Tool

Images de déshabillage gratuites

Clothoff.io

Clothoff.io

Dissolvant de vêtements AI

Video Face Swap

Video Face Swap

Échangez les visages dans n'importe quelle vidéo sans effort grâce à notre outil d'échange de visage AI entièrement gratuit !

Outils chauds

Bloc-notes++7.3.1

Bloc-notes++7.3.1

Éditeur de code facile à utiliser et gratuit

SublimeText3 version chinoise

SublimeText3 version chinoise

Version chinoise, très simple à utiliser

Envoyer Studio 13.0.1

Envoyer Studio 13.0.1

Puissant environnement de développement intégré PHP

Dreamweaver CS6

Dreamweaver CS6

Outils de développement Web visuel

SublimeText3 version Mac

SublimeText3 version Mac

Logiciel d'édition de code au niveau de Dieu (SublimeText3)

Comment utiliser Bootstrap en Vue Comment utiliser Bootstrap en Vue Apr 07, 2025 pm 11:33 PM

L'utilisation de bootstrap dans vue.js est divisée en cinq étapes: installer bootstrap. Importer un bootstrap dans main.js. Utilisez le composant bootstrap directement dans le modèle. Facultatif: style personnalisé. Facultatif: utilisez des plug-ins.

Les rôles de HTML, CSS et JavaScript: responsabilités de base Les rôles de HTML, CSS et JavaScript: responsabilités de base Apr 08, 2025 pm 07:05 PM

HTML définit la structure Web, CSS est responsable du style et de la mise en page, et JavaScript donne une interaction dynamique. Les trois exercent leurs fonctions dans le développement Web et construisent conjointement un site Web coloré.

Comment écrire des lignes fendues sur bootstrap Comment écrire des lignes fendues sur bootstrap Apr 07, 2025 pm 03:12 PM

Il existe deux façons de créer une ligne divisée bootstrap: en utilisant la balise, qui crée une ligne divisée horizontale. Utilisez la propriété CSS Border pour créer des lignes de fractionnement de style personnalisées.

Comprendre HTML, CSS et JavaScript: un guide pour débutant Comprendre HTML, CSS et JavaScript: un guide pour débutant Apr 12, 2025 am 12:02 AM

WebDevelopmentReliesOnHTML, CSS, etjavascript: 1) HTMLSTRUCTURESCONTENT, 2) CSSSTYLESIT, et3) JavascriptAdddsInterActivity, Forming TheasisofmodernweBEBExperiences.

Comment insérer des photos sur bootstrap Comment insérer des photos sur bootstrap Apr 07, 2025 pm 03:30 PM

Il existe plusieurs façons d'insérer des images dans Bootstrap: insérer directement les images, en utilisant la balise HTML IMG. Avec le composant d'image bootstrap, vous pouvez fournir des images réactives et plus de styles. Définissez la taille de l'image, utilisez la classe IMG-FLUID pour rendre l'image adaptable. Réglez la bordure en utilisant la classe IMG-border. Réglez les coins arrondis et utilisez la classe Roundée IMG. Réglez l'ombre, utilisez la classe Shadow. Redimensionner et positionner l'image, en utilisant le style CSS. À l'aide de l'image d'arrière-plan, utilisez la propriété CSS d'image d'arrière-plan.

Comment configurer le cadre de bootstrap Comment configurer le cadre de bootstrap Apr 07, 2025 pm 03:27 PM

Pour configurer le framework Bootstrap, vous devez suivre ces étapes: 1. Référez le fichier bootstrap via CDN; 2. Téléchargez et hébergez le fichier sur votre propre serveur; 3. Incluez le fichier bootstrap dans HTML; 4. Compiler les sass / moins au besoin; 5. Importer un fichier personnalisé (facultatif). Une fois la configuration terminée, vous pouvez utiliser les systèmes, composants et styles de grille de Bootstrap pour créer des sites Web et des applications réactifs.

Comment utiliser le bouton bootstrap Comment utiliser le bouton bootstrap Apr 07, 2025 pm 03:09 PM

Comment utiliser le bouton bootstrap? Introduisez Bootstrap CSS pour créer des éléments de bouton et ajoutez la classe de bouton bootstrap pour ajouter du texte du bouton

Comment redimensionner le bootstrap Comment redimensionner le bootstrap Apr 07, 2025 pm 03:18 PM

Pour ajuster la taille des éléments dans Bootstrap, vous pouvez utiliser la classe de dimension, qui comprend: ajuster la largeur: .col-, .w-, .mw-ajustement Hauteur: .h-, .min-h-, .max-h-

See all articles